WhatsApp and text messages are both forms of digital communication, but there are several key differences. WhatsApp is an instant messaging app that allows users to send messages, images, audio and video clips over an internet connection, while text messages are short text-only messages sent over a cellular network. WhatsApp messages can include group chats, multimedia, and even voice and video calls, whereas text messages are limited to text conversations. WhatsApp messages are generally cheaper than text messages and are more secure, as they are encrypted end-to-end. WhatsApp is also available on multiple platforms, while text messages are only available on mobile phones.
